Important notes on Lebanon pet import

No quarantine if all requirements are met. No rabies titer test required. Pets must enter through Beirut-Rafic Hariri International Airport only. ISO 15-digit microchip required before rabies vaccination. Rabies vaccination required 30 days to 12 months before entry. If non-ISO compliant microchip, bring your own scanner.
